Set the VC <strong>for</strong> voice on a WAN VC, using the address10.0.21.0, and using a 255.255.255.192 subnet mask(/26):CRAFT> set cmiface [1.2.1.21] netmodel=hdiaipaddr=10.0.21.0 netmask=255.255.255.192encapsulationtype=rfc1483 farendaddr=10.0.21.1The FarEndAddr is the voice gateway <strong>for</strong> the voicegroup. It must be on the same subnet as the IAD IPaddresses. The following diagram shows addressing <strong>for</strong>both voice and data subnets on WAN VCs on a singleWAN port.
